Prof. Dr. Andreas Klee is Head of the Central Department and Deputy Secretary General at the ARL (Academy for Spatial Research and Regional Planning) since 2003. He holds an Honorary Professorship at the Institute of Geography and Geology, Julius-Maximilians-University of Würzburg. His academic background includes a doctorate in Geography from the University of Bayreuth, focusing on the spatial relationships of urban lifestyles.
- Educational Background: Studied Geography at the Universities of Trier, Portsmouth, and Bayreuth, with a focus on urban and regional development.
Research Interests: Urban and Regional Development, Demographic Change, Climate Change, Spatial Planning, Social Vulnerability, Tourism Development, and Workforce Mobility. His work often intersects with policy analysis, disaster risk management, and sustainable development in Bavaria and Germany.
Publication Trends: Recent articles address challenges in spatial planning, historical journal analysis, climate change adaptation, Alpine region conservation, and social vulnerability. His work spans theoretical frameworks and case studies, with a focus on Bavaria and Germany.
